CREAMY PEA SALAD WITH BACON
Creamy Pea Salad with Bacon is a popular southern dish that is filled with crunchy peas, crispy bacon, chopped red onions, and cheddar cheese. This is an easy to make side dish that is perfect for your next potluck!

Steps:
- In a large bowl add the peas, red onion, cheddar cheese, bacon and parsley.
- In a small bowl whisk together sour cream, mayonnaise, cider vinegar, and sugar.
- Pour the creamy mixture in the large bowl over the peas. Toss until the peas are fully coated. Chill for 30 minutes before serving.

PEA & SOYA BEAN SALAD WITH FRESH DILL
A light, spring-like salad which goes wonderfully with fish or chargrilled meats

Steps:
- Cook the peas and soya beans in boiling salted water for 3-4 mins until just tender. Drain, then run under cold water until completely cooled.
- Meanwhile, make the dressing. Mix all the ingredients together, season, then stir until well combined. Toss the beans and peas in the dressing with the chopped dill and scatter over the sprigs to serve.

COLD DILL PEA SALAD
This cold salad was a winner among over 600 entries in the local paper seeking Thanksgiving worthy side dishes. It is also perfect for spring and summer. From Rita E. Applegate. Note: Also good with a combination of chervil, chives and dill (with or w/o the curry) for a very classic peas dish. I hope you enjoy!

Steps:
- Cook the peas according to directions on package; drain thoroughly.
- In a bowl, mix together sour cream, dill, chives, curry powder, lemon juice and salt and pepper to taste. Carefully combine with peas.
- Chill and serve on a bed of crisp salad greens. Garnish with more dill or chives, if desired.
- Makes 8 servings.
- NOTE: Time does not include chill time.
